ibatis Insert

· etc
안녕하세요. 오늘은 근무 중 기존에 존재하던 SMS 발송 로직이 대량건수에도 빠른 시간내에 작동하도록 개선한 사례를 말씀드리려고 합니다. 참고로 SMS 발송을 하기 위해 특정 테이블에 데이터를 Insert해야하는 방식이며, 문자 하나(수신자 하나) 당 하나의 데이터행이 Insert됩니다. 개발 환경 : Spring Framework, ibatis Insert 쿼리 개선 (로직 설명) JAVA단에서 수신자 리스트에서 수신거부수신자는 제외 → 필터링한 리스트를 Insert (변경 전) 수신거부 확인 및 Insert에서 반복이 너무 많아 느려짐 통합된 리스트를 리스트의 길이(수신자의 수)만큼 반복하며 수신거부인지 확인 수신거부대상자를 제외한 수신자 리스트 추출 완료 전 단계에서 추출한 리스트의 길이(수신자의 ..
멍목
'ibatis Insert' 태그의 글 목록